Tests on Basic Properties of Aeolian Sand and Geogrid Reinforced Aeolian Sand

Abstract: Engineering research in aeolian sand environment has important significance to the regional economy development.This paper,taking the sandlands on Ordos Plateau and Alxa Plateau as test sites,studied the physical and mechanics property of aeolian sandy soil.The soil samples from Hobq sandland and Tengger sandland are uniform on granularity and chemical components because of the similar genesis and environment condition of aeolian sand.Samples from Mu Us Sandland have some differences with that from these two sandlands in granularity and chemical components.Comparison test showed that the shear stress of these three type sands is relative high;the natural and the dry weigh are about the same;the dry density both in the loosest and the densest states also have small differences.It can control the compactness of earth-fill engineering.According to direct shear friction test and pullout friction test,it was proved that the compound material of geogrid and aeolian sand had reinforced the mechanics and engineering function of aeolian sand.

Key words: aeolian sand, mechanics properties, mineral chemical composition, Geogrid reinforced aeolian sand
